There is no one answer to this question as Android is built on a variety of different programming languages. However, Java is the most popular language used in Android development. This is likely because Java is well-known and well-supported by developers, making it an easy choice for creating applications that run on Android devices.


Big tech companies are now building Android apps using Kotlin. This programming language has been used for years by companies such as Spotify, Twitter, and Netflix. In addition, the Android user interface was built using Java by the Open Handset Alliance. Java is compiled into bytecode and runs on a Java Virtual Machine (JVM), but it is slower and requires a lot of memory. For this reason, many developers have moved to Kotlin for Android app development.

The benefits of using Java are numerous. Java is a powerful, universal programming language that’s supported on numerous mobile platforms. This means that developers don’t need to learn a separate language to build apps for different devices. This allows for a faster development time. Additionally, Java’s platform-independence means that developers can write the same code once and compile it to run on different systems. As a result, the Android application development process can be accomplished in a relatively short time.

Do All Android Apps Run on Java?

Did you know that Java is the official language of Android app development? The fact is that the Android platform has been based on this programming language since 2008. Java was first released by Sun Microsystems back in 1995 and has grown to become one of the most popular object-oriented languages. Its popularity meant that many developers quickly adopted it into their applications. Even though Java is becoming increasingly popular among mobile developers, it remains a solid choice for many developers.

Do All Android Apps Run on Java?Is Android Still Built on Java?What Mobile Apps are Made with Java?Are Apps Made with Java?Is Java Or Kotlin Better?Is Java Or Kotlin Used More?Will Google Stop Using Java?

While Java was once the most widely used language for developing Android applications, the rise of Kotlin has made the language more accessible. This language is also interoperable with Java and all Java libraries can be called from Kotlin. The learning curve from Java to Kotlin is fairly flat, and Kotlin compiles to Java bytecode. While Kotlin doesn’t have the same level of support, it is a more modern language.

Is Android Still Built on Java?

While the Java language has a large developer community, Android developers haven’t completely abandoned it. The language is built on the same framework and language as other popular mobile operating systems, including Windows and Mac OS X. That way, you’ll have the best of both worlds. And since Android is designed to be portable, the Java-based core of the OS is very familiar to developers. That means that Java developers can be confident that Android will run well on their devices.

While Android is no longer 100% based on Java, developers can use the Java language to build applications and frameworks. Android supports Java, as well as the Java Virtual Machine. The difference between the two is that Java is not compiled into a platform-specific machine, but rather compiled into bytecode that is distributed throughout the Internet and executed by the device’s Virtual Machine. Java’s compiler also creates a platform-independent object file format, which makes the code executable on many processors. It’s important to note that the Java development kit (JDK) is not used to build Android programs, and that Java is not a required part of the development process.

What Mobile Apps are Made with Java?

The language was developed in the mid-1990s and has since gained popularity all over the world. Its creator, James Gosling, originally created it for Sun Microsystems, which later became Oracle. Today, Java is used to create applications for mobile phones and tablets. The language has numerous advantages over other popular languages, and has even been used to create Apple’s Cash App. Nevertheless, Java is not without its drawbacks.

Java is a popular open source programming language that relies on the concept of class and object. Every program contains at least one class or object, which can represent data and behavior. These two concepts make program designing very easy for developers. Over the past two decades, many mobile and web apps are created with Java. Java is an evergreen technology that will always be relevant to the future of mobile computing. While the technology itself is advancing, it remains the most popular choice for developers.

Another example of an application that uses Java is Spotify. This free service allows users to find and stream nearly any song, artist, or album they want. The application is compatible with windows mobile, Android, and Microsoft devices, and features extended PDF support. It is also used by other apps, such as Evernote, which allows users to keep notes and organize tasks. If you’re wondering what mobile apps are made with Java, we encourage you to explore our collection of Java apps for mobile devices.

Are Apps Made with Java?

Are Android Apps Made with Java? Previously, Java was the official language for Android app development. Although it no longer is the official language promoted by Google, Java is still widely used and heavily supported. Because it has been around for many years, there is a strong community that supports it, including tips and best practices. Read on to learn more about Java for Android apps. Here are some of the top reasons to use it to create your next Android app.

Kotlin: Many enterprise-grade companies have switched to Kotlin for their Android apps. For example, Pinterest has transitioned from Java to Kotlin, and showcased the benefits of the new language at Droidcon NYC 2016. Uber has also recently switched to Kotlin for its Android app. Both languages have similar benefits, including high scalability and fail-fast mechanisms. Evernote is another example of a Java-based Android app.

Is Java Or Kotlin Better?

Although Java is the most widely used programming language for Android, Kotlin has some advantages over Java. For one thing, both languages are compatible and can be seamlessly integrated into the same project. In addition, Kotlin is feature-rich and is a better option if you plan to use it for large-scale projects. Both of these programming languages are similar in many ways, but one notable difference is the level of complexity that they require.

Despite their similarities, both Java and Kotlin are capable of producing high-quality Android applications. Java has been around for many years, but Kotlin is relatively new and has just been announced by Google as a “first-class” language. You can use the Java-based language to develop your Android app, while Kotlin can be used for desktop applications as well.

The major difference between Java and Kotlin is the type system. Java supports null, while Kotlin does not. The latter has a null type system, which makes coding easier and more productive. Kotlin also has less null-related errors. You will also have less chance of missing data or variables. Kotlin is also more concise than Java, which is helpful for creating more efficient applications.

Is Java Or Kotlin Used More?

Both Java and Kotlin are widely used, and both have their advantages. Java has its flaws, but it remains a popular choice for Android developers, especially because it’s easy to learn and is known for its security, platform independence, and maintainability features. Kotlin, on the other hand, is relatively new and is growing in popularity, thanks to its easy syntax and short code. Kotlin is supported by the Android community and is fast enough to be able to write apps.

Java is a renowned programming language, and its open source ecosystem is vast. However, its shortcomings are also its advantages. The language is prone to pitfalls, which Kotlin addresses. Besides being less powerful than Java, it’s also easier to read and has fewer dependencies. Developers who are proficient in Java may find it hard to switch to Kotlin. Kotlin has been around for six years, so it’s relatively new compared to its Java counterpart. However, Java developers should know that Kotlin is more stable and easy to read than its Java counterpart.

Will Google Stop Using Java?

Many developers are wondering if Google will kill Java in Android. The answer to that question is yes and no. Java is still supported by Android, and it will continue to be the main language used for Android development. This is good news for Android developers because Java is still easy to convert between different languages. It is also important for Android developers to know that Java is the language of the Android SDK and the Android OS, which means that Java code will continue to be supported for some time.

Google has a large developer community and many Java-related mobile applications on the market. In fact, 70 percent of embedded software developers use Java. Those developers are likely to be happy with Java’s platform independence, since it’s supported on many platforms. It is even available for smartwatches and other connected devices. Whether Google decides to drop Java in Android will only affect how developers create apps for these devices.